Most arthropods and some mollusks and tunicates have _____ circulatory systems, which means fluid transporting nutrients and oxy
Gelneren [198K]
Arthropoda and molluscs have open circulatory systems - meaning haemolymph (Their equivalent to blood) directly bathes the tissue, and isn't enclosed in blood vessels, as seen in a closed blood system, as in humans for example.

If you have a cell with more salt outside the cell, then inside the cell what will happen to the cell?
hodyreva [135]

Answer:

The cell would lose the water inside it causing it to die.

Explanation:

Water in cells moves towards the higher concentration of salt so if there is more on the outside the water would move on the outside causing it to die because it needs water. If it was the opposite and there was more salt inside more water would go inside causing the cell to swell and virtually exploding and diluting parts of our body.
